He could be standing in position for Crufts with his ears perked up, his leg posed backwards and his tail down but all lhe really wants to do is adorn your lapel!  Here is a great vintage faux marcasite Dog Brooch.   Finished in chrome, these pressed metal brooches were produced in England by the famous Charles Horner company and were one of their fancy lines of costume jewellery in the late 1940,s through the 1950s and into the 1960's. Originally cheap and cheerful they are now becoming increasingly hard to find and costume jewellery collectors love them. They are light in weight so are incredibly easy to wear on any fabric. This is just one of the many styles available. The Company also produced birds,  other animals, ships, figurals,  florals, crowns, people, butterflies and many other quirky designs.   The Vintage German Shepherd Dog Pin measures almost 2inches by 1.25 inches and fastens with an old fashioned 'c' type clasp.
